Subject: Re: Rune I and magic armor


Well I've had Rune I for some time now and I havent been using it much. I
always keep it memmed in case of trouble for me and a partner but when I
want to save somebody, a blur is much more efficient. I've been hunting
centaurs yesterday and sometimes 2 will come..well I would just blur one
away and if one of my tanks was getting hit too much I would cast blur on
the enemy and he would switch to somebody else. Actually mesmerize would
have worked too in this case. Rune I lasts about one hit or two in melee.
Maybe it would be useful if there were no time limit.
